HIP 110251

HIP 110251 is a M-type (Red) star located in the constellation Pegasus.

At a distance of roughly 1,503 light-years, HIP 110251 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 110251 is classified as a spectral class M star (M-type (Red)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 110251 has an apparent magnitude of +8.95,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its red h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.522.
